370 Injectors or drill out stock ones??
 
Should I go ahead and go with the 370 marine ones or get the stock ones "drilled out"? A buddy of mine going to school for mechanics said the stock ones are better because they are matched with the pistons, but on the other hand ive been told to go with 370's. What do yall think?

Diesel Dawgs Performance 03-28-2010 11:07 PM

Marine 370's are a dirty dirty Injector

monster12valve 03-29-2010 06:31 AM

look into sdx njectors.. they will cost you a little more but it is money well spent.:tu:

85_305 03-29-2010 06:53 AM

The marine 370s are dirty (poor egts and poor mileage, lots of smoke), but they are CHEAP power. Like the above poster said, SDX are great great sticks and are VERY cheap considering what you get.

FastCR 03-29-2010 09:00 AM

the way to go with 370s is get them from someone who modifies them with the correct spray pattern for the truck pistons. DDP does it I think, and a few others.
